  Ratings distributionRatings distribution Average Rating = (n ÷ (n + m)) × av + (m ÷ (n + m)) × AV
where:
av = trimmed mean average rating an item has currently received.
n = number of ratings an item has currently received.
m = minimum number of ratings required for an item to appear in a 'top-rated' chart (currently 10).
AV = the site mean average rating.

Rating metrics: Outliers can be removed when calculating a mean average to dampen the effects of ratings outside the normal distribution. This figure is provided as the trimmed mean. A high standard deviation can be legitimate, but can sometimes indicate 'gaming' is occurring. Consider a simplified example* of an item receiving ratings of 100, 50, & 0. The mean average rating would be 50. However, ratings of 55, 50 & 45 could also result in the same average. The second average might be more trusted because there is more consensus around a particular rating (a lower deviation).
(*In practice, some albums can have several thousand ratings)

Much has been made of the krautrock influence on display here, however more obvious is the debt owed to 80s indie legends Felt, particularly the Forever Breathes The Lonely Word era and Lawrence’s obsession with the most perfectionist perfect pop imaginable. The bands strengths become more apparent when they lock into a groove as seen on Drifting Deeper or Kopter as they show off the kind of strobe-lit bliss rock not seen since Syd Barrett’s Pink Floyd.
